DERRY — The Greater Derry Track Club announced the results of the 17th Annual Boston Prep 16 Mile Road Race on Sunday, Jan. 22.
The race is one of New England's most popular, and is considered a perfect Boston Marathon training event. The race course, considered "moderately challenging," travels the scenic country roads of Derry and East Derry.
Six hundred four runners, including five from Derry and two from Londonderry, finished the race under the blue skies of a cold and clear New England winter day.
Scott McGrath, 25, of Andover, Mass., was the overall winner. McGrath averaged a 5:43 per mile pace over the 16-mile race length, completing the event in 1:31:15.
Thirty-nine-year-old Diona Fulton of Watertown, Mass., was the top female runner. Fulton averaged a 6:50 per mile pace over the 16 miles, finishing in 1:49:11.
The Greater Derry Track Club is a non-profit charitable organization formed in 1978 devoted to promote running related activities and improvements in the community. The Boston Prep 16 M is one of the four events annually hosted by the GDTC. The other events are the Kid's Summer Fun Run Series (six weeks June-July), Mack's Apples Cross Country 5K (August), and Turkey Trot 5K (Thanksgiving morning).
